Troops deal major blow to Boko Haram, eliminate Shekau’s top ally Tahir Baga in Sambisa Forest

Troops from the Theatre Command, North East, under ‘Operation Hadin Kai,’ have successfully eliminated a prominent commander of the Boko Haram group, Tahir Baga, in the Sambisa Forest.

This achievement comes as part of a continued offensive against terrorist hideouts in the region.

Sources confirm that Tahir Baga was neutralized on May 13, 2024, during a major operation known as Operation Desert Sanity III. Intelligence reports and security analysts further corroborate this incident.

During the offensive, contact was made with the terrorists, resulting in the defeat of Tahir Baga and some of his associates, while others managed to escape with injuries.

Tahir Baga, a close associate of Boko Haram leader Abubakar Shekau, played a significant role in the group’s founding in Maiduguri before relocating to Sambisa Forest. Described as a respected Imam within the sect, Tahir Baga thwarted surrender efforts by fighters and coerced young girls into suicide bombings, promising them eternal rewards.

The elimination of Tahir Baga is seen as a significant setback for the Boko Haram terrorist organization.

Additionally, the operation led to the rescue of 14 individuals, including women and children, from captivity.

The fleeing terrorists abandoned weapons and equipment, including bomb-making materials, firearms, ammunition, communication devices, and other supplies, in the face of the troops’ firepower.
